Detailed Description

Holds the data of one single data point for QCPStatisticalBox.

The stored data is:

  • key: coordinate on the key axis of this data point (this is the mainKey and the sortKey)
  • minimum: the position of the lower whisker, typically the minimum measurement of the sample that's not considered an outlier.
  • lowerQuartile: the lower end of the box. The lower and the upper quartiles are the two statistical quartiles around the median of the sample, they should contain 50% of the sample data.
  • median: the value of the median mark inside the quartile box. The median separates the sample data in half (50% of the sample data is below/above the median). (This is the mainValue)
  • upperQuartile: the upper end of the box. The lower and the upper quartiles are the two statistical quartiles around the median of the sample, they should contain 50% of the sample data.
  • maximum: the position of the upper whisker, typically the maximum measurement of the sample that's not considered an outlier.

The container for storing multiple data points is QCPStatisticalBoxDataContainer. It is a typedef for QCPDataContainer with QCPStatisticalBoxData as the DataType template parameter. See the documentation there for an explanation regarding the data type's generic methods.

Constructor & Destructor Documentation

◆ QCPStatisticalBoxData() [1/2]

QCPStatisticalBoxData::QCPStatisticalBoxData ( )

Constructs a data point with key and all values set to zero.

◆ QCPStatisticalBoxData() [2/2]

QCPStatisticalBoxData::QCPStatisticalBoxData ( double key,
double minimum,
double lowerQuartile,
double median,
double upperQuartile,
double maximum,
const QVector< double > & outliers = QVector<double>() )

Constructs a data point with the specified key, minimum, lowerQuartile, median, upperQuartile, maximum and optionally a number of outliers.

Member Function Documentation

◆ fromSortKey()

QCPStatisticalBoxData QCPStatisticalBoxData::fromSortKey ( double sortKey)
inlinestatic

Returns a data point with the specified sortKey. All other members are set to zero.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.

◆ mainKey()

double QCPStatisticalBoxData::mainKey ( ) const
inline

Returns the key member of this data point.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.

◆ mainValue()

double QCPStatisticalBoxData::mainValue ( ) const
inline

Returns the median member of this data point.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.

◆ sortKey()

double QCPStatisticalBoxData::sortKey ( ) const
inline

Returns the key member of this data point.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.

◆ sortKeyIsMainKey()

bool QCPStatisticalBoxData::sortKeyIsMainKey ( )
inlinestatic

Since the member key is both the data point key coordinate and the data ordering parameter, this method returns true.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.

◆ valueRange()

QCPRange QCPStatisticalBoxData::valueRange ( ) const
inline

Returns a QCPRange spanning from the minimum to the maximum member of this statistical box data point, possibly further expanded by outliers.

For a general explanation of what this method is good for in the context of the data container, see the documentation of QCPDataContainer.
